The Calanques: A Coastal Adventure
Moving southward, the Calanques National Park, located between Marseille and Cassis, presents a stunning contrast to the mountainous terrain. Characterized by steep limestone cliffs and crystal-clear turquoise waters, the Calanques are a haven for outdoor enthusiasts. Kayaking through the calanques allows visitors to explore hidden coves and secluded beaches, while hiking along the coastal paths offers breathtaking views of the Mediterranean.
For those interested in rock climbing, the Calanques provide numerous routes that cater to both beginners and experienced climbers. The combination of dramatic cliffs and the sea creates a unique climbing experience, where the sound of waves crashing against the rocks adds an exhilarating element to the ascent.

Cycling Through Vineyards and Villages
Cycling is a popular way to explore the region, with numerous trails winding through vineyards, olive groves, and charming villages. The Luberon region, with its rolling hills and picturesque landscapes, is particularly well-suited for cycling enthusiasts. Riders can stop at local wineries to sample exquisite wines and enjoy the flavors of the region, all while taking in the stunning scenery.
For a more challenging ride, the Mont Ventoux, known as the “Giant of Provence,” offers a demanding ascent that rewards cyclists with panoramic views from the summit. The iconic mountain has become a rite of passage for many cyclists and is a must-visit for those seeking a physical challenge.
Water Sports on the Côte d’Azur
The Côte d’Azur, famous for its glamorous beaches and vibrant nightlife, also provides ample opportunities for water sports. From windsurfing and kitesurfing to scuba diving and snorkeling, the Mediterranean Sea offers a playground for aquatic adventurers. The underwater world around the Îles de Lérins, just off the coast of Cannes, is particularly captivating, with diverse marine life and clear waters perfect for exploration.
Additionally, sailing enthusiasts can charter a boat to discover the hidden coves and islands along the coastline. Whether navigating the azure waters or relaxing on deck, the experience is a delightful way to immerse oneself in the beauty of the region.

Culinary Adventures
Food lovers can embark on culinary adventures that combine local flavors with hands-on experiences. Cooking classes in charming villages allow participants to learn traditional Provençal recipes, often using fresh ingredients sourced from local markets. These classes provide an opportunity to connect with local chefs and gain insight into the culinary heritage of the region.
For those seeking a more adventurous dining experience, consider a truffle hunting excursion in the forests of Provence. Guided by trained dogs, participants can learn about the art of foraging for these prized fungi, culminating in a delicious meal featuring the truffles they have unearthed.
